Tafi del Valle
 

Essential Information: Everywhere is just a short walk from the bus station. Tafi del Valle is in the Sierra da Aconquija, 1,976 m above sea level. The small town is 107km from Tucuman. Tafi is famous for it's cheese which is based on an old Jesuit recipe.

Recommended Sights and Activities: the countryside around Tafi is spectacular. There are several treks to try including the walk to El Mellar (2 hours). Other places of interest include the 20m waterfall Cascada Los Alisos (13km from Tafi); Valle de la Cienaga (3 hour walk to some ruins); Museo Casa Duende (a museum 6km from Tafi that explains local myths and legends); and the Menhir Park in El Mellar.

The main attraction for Tafi, however, is just to stroll around in the countryside and revel in the views and the peace and quiet. The town gets busier during the hotter months of December, Janauary and February when city dwellers from Tucuman come to escape the heat.

Tafi holds a cheese festival every year in February.
